Install this package:
emerge -a sci-libs/adolc
If the package is masked, you can unmask it using the autounmask tool or standard emerge options:
autounmask sci-libs/adolc
Or alternatively:
emerge --autounmask-write -a sci-libs/adolc

<pkgmetadata> <maintainer type="project"> <email>sci@gentoo.org</email> <name>Gentoo Science Project</name> </maintainer> <longdescription lang="en"> The ADOLC system automatically calculates exact derivatives of a C/C++ function. It uses C++ overloading to record arithmetic operations, which it plays back later in various ways to calculate the requested values. </longdescription> <use> <flag name="boost">Use the boost allocator from <pkg>dev-libs/boost</pkg></flag> <flag name="sparse">Add support for sparse matrix algebra with <pkg>sci-libs/colpack</pkg></flag> </use> <upstream> <remote-id type="github">coin-or/ADOL-C</remote-id> </upstream> </pkgmetadata>
